NC S570
Bill
AI Summary
-
Creates path for licensed psychological associates to practice independently after completing 3,000 hours of postgraduate supervised experience within a 24-60 month timeframe and submitting an application to the Board.
-
Allows the Board to automatically approve independent practice status for licensed psychological associates who meet the requirements in the new subsection (e1).
-
Permits licensed psychological associates without health services provider certification to obtain that certification upon completing independent practice requirements and paying the application fee.
-
Changes Psychology Board appointment process so that the Board solicits applications from all licensees and submits names of applicants receiving the most votes to the Governor, rather than using the North Carolina Psychological Association's nomination process.
-
All provisions take effect October 1, 2023, with the Board appointment changes applying to vacancies on or after that date.
